Q: Is 44,313,842 a Prime Number?
A: No, 44,313,842 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 44313842 can be evenly divided by 1 2 2,069 4,138 10,709 21,418 22,156,921 and 44,313,842, with no remainder.
Since 44,313,842 cannot be divided by just 1 and 44,313,842, it is not a prime number.
